         2. Calculation of Interest.

         (a) The rate of interest payable from time to time in respect of the
Securities (the "Rate of Interest") shall be a floating rate subject to
adjustment once for each Interest Period and determined by reference to LIBOR,
determined as described below, plus a spread of [0.77] [0.85]% per annum. All
percentages resulting from any calculation of the Rate of Interest on the
Securities shall be rounded to the nearest one hundred-thousandth of a
percentage point, with five one millionths of a percentage point rounded upwards
(e.g., 9.876545% (or .09876545) would be rounded to 9.87655% (or .0987655)), and
all dollar amounts used in or resulting from such calculation on the Securities
shall be rounded to the nearest cent (with one-half cent being rounded upward).

         The Rate of Interest in effect on each day that is not an Interest
Reset Date (as defined below) shall be the Rate of Interest determined as of the
Interest Determination Date (as defined below) in respect of the next preceding
Interest Reset Date. The Rate of Interest in effect on each day that is an
Interest Reset Date shall be the Rate of Interest determined as of the Interest
Determination Date in respect of such Interest Reset Date.


                                      AA-3
   6


         (b) The Calculation Agent shall reset the Rate of Interest on each
Interest Payment Date and on October 11, 2001 (each, an "Interest Reset Date").
At approximately 11:00 a.m., London time, on the second London Business Day (or,
for purposes of the third sentence of paragraph (c) below, the Business Day)
next preceding each Interest Reset Date (each, an "Interest Determination
Date"), Bank One, N.A., or its successor in this capacity (the "Calculation
Agent"), shall calculate the Rate of Interest for the following Interest Period
as, subject to the provisions described below, the rate per annum equal to
[0.77] [0.85]% above the rate for deposits in United States dollars having a
maturity of three months commencing on the first day of such Interest Period
that appears on the Telerate Page (as defined below) on such Interest
Determination Date. "London Business Day" means any day on which dealings in
United States dollars are transacted in the London interbank market.

         (c) If no such rate appears on the Telerate Page as specified in
paragraph (b) above, the Calculation Agent shall request the principal London
offices of each of four major reference banks in the London interbank market, as
selected by the Calculation Agent (after consultation with the Company), to
provide the Calculation Agent with its offered quotation for deposits in United
States dollars for the period of three months, commencing on the first day of
the applicable Interest Period, to prime banks in the London interbank market at
approximately 11:00 a.m., London time, on such Interest Determination Date and
in a principal amount that is representative for a single transaction in United
States dollars in that market at that time. If at least two quotations are
provided, then LIBOR on such Interest Determination Date shall be the arithmetic
mean of such quotations. If fewer than two quotations are provided, then LIBOR
on such Interest Determination Date shall be the arithmetic mean of the rates
quoted at approximately 11:00 a.m., in The City of New York, on the Interest
Determination Date by three major banks in The City of New York selected by the
Calculation Agent (after consultation with the Company) for loans in United
States dollars to leading European banks, having a three-month maturity and in a
principal amount that is representative for a single transaction in United
States dollars in that market at that time. If, however, the banks selected by
the Calculation Agent are not providing quotations in the manner described by
the previous sentence, LIBOR determined as of such Interest Determination Date
shall be LIBOR in effect on such Interest Determination Date.

         "Telerate Page" means the display designated as "Page 3750" on Bridge
Telerate, Inc., or any successor service, for the purpose of displaying the
London interbank rates of major banks for United States dollars.

         (d) The Calculation Agent shall, as soon as practicable after 11:00
a.m. (London time) on each Interest Determination Date, determine the Rate of
Interest and calculate the amount of interest payable in respect of the
following Interest Period (the "Interest Amount"). The Interest Amount shall be
calculated by applying the Rate of Interest to the principal amount of each
Security outstanding at the commencement of the Interest Period, multiplying
each such amount by the actual number of days in the Interest Period concerned
(which actual number of days shall include the first day but exclude the last
day of such Interest Period) divided by 360 and rounding the resultant figure
upwards to the nearest cent (half a cent being rounded upwards). The
determination of the Rate of Interest and the Interest Amount by the Calculation
Agent shall (in the absence of manifest error) be final and binding on all
parties.

         3. Calculation Agent. So long as any of the Securities remain
outstanding, the Company shall maintain under appointment a Calculation Agent,
which shall initially be the Trustee, for the purpose of the Securities. If the
Trustee shall be unable or unwilling to continue to act as Calculation Agent or
if the Calculation Agent fails to calculate properly the Rate of Interest for
any Interest Period, the Company shall appoint another leading commercial or
investment bank engaged in the London interbank market to act as the Calculation
Agent. The Company may change the Calculation Agent without notice. The
Calculation Agent may not resign in its duties, and the Company may not change
the Calculation Agent, without a successor Calculation Agent having been
appointed that meets the requirements of this paragraph.

         All certificates, communications, opinions, determinations,
calculations, quotations and decisions given, expressed, made or obtained for
the purposes of the provisions hereof relating to the payment and calculation of
interest on the Securities, whether by the reference banks referred to in
paragraph 2(c) above (or any of them) or the Calculation Agent, shall (in the
absence of manifest error) be binding on the Company, the Calculation Agent and
all of the holders and owners of beneficial interests in this Securities, and no
liability shall (in the absence of manifest error) attach to the Calculation
Agent in connection with the exercise or non-exercise by it of its powers,
duties and discretions.

         9. Defaults and Remedies. Events of Default are defined in the
Indenture and generally include: (i) default by the Company for 30 days in
payment of any interest on the Securities; (ii) default by the Company in any
payment of principal of or premium, if any, on the Securities when due and
payable; (iii) default by the Company in compliance with any of its other
covenants or agreements in, or provisions of, the Securities or in the Indenture
which shall not have been remedied within 90 days after written notice by the
Trustee or by the holders of at least 25% in principal amount of the Securities
then outstanding (or, in the event that other Debt Securities issued under the
Indenture are also affected by the default, then 25% in principal amount of all
outstanding Debt Securities so affected); or (iv) certain events involving
bankruptcy, insolvency or reorganization of the Company. If an Event of Default
occurs and is continuing, the Trustee or the Holders of at least 25% in
principal amount of the then outstanding Securities of the series affected by
such default (or, in the case of an Event of Default described in clause (iii)
above, if outstanding Debt Securities of other series are affected by such
Default, then at least 25% in principal amount of the then outstanding Debt
Securities so affected), may declare the principal of and interest on all the
Securities (or such Debt Securities) to be immediately due and payable, except
that in the case of an Event of Default arising from certain


                                      AA-7
   10

events of bankruptcy, insolvency or reorganization of the Company, all
outstanding Debt Securities under the Indenture become due and payable
immediately without further action or notice. The amount due and payable upon
the acceleration of any Security is equal to 100% of the principal amount
thereof plus accrued interest to the date of payment. Holders may not enforce
the Indenture or the Securities except as provided in the Indenture. The Trustee
may require indemnity reasonably satisfactory to it before it enforces the
Indenture or the Securities. Subject to certain limitations, Holders of a
majority in principal amount of the then outstanding Securities (or affected
Debt Securities) may direct the Trustee in its exercise of any trust or power.
The Trustee may withhold from Holders notice of any continuing default (except a
default in payment of principal, premium or interest) if it determines that
withholding notice is in their interests. The Company must furnish an annual
compliance certificate to the Trustee.
